Why Is My Sink Not Draining?
It's not normal for your cooking area sink to block several times in one month. If your sink blocks two times a week, there's some problem going on.
A blocked cooking area drainpipe doesn't just decrease your tasks, it degrades your whole plumbing system, little by little. Here are some common behaviors that motivate sink clogs, and how to avoid them.

You require appropriate waste disposal


Reusing waste is excellent, yet do you take note of your natural waste also? Your cooking area must have two different waste boxes; one for recyclable plastics as well as one more for organic waste, which can come to be garden compost.
Having actually an assigned trash bag will certainly help you and also your family stay clear of throwing pasta and other food residues down the tubes. Generally, these residues absorb wetness and end up being obstructions.

The fault isn't from your kitchen area sink at all


Possibly the issue isn't from your cooking area sink, but the whole drainage system. In such a situation, you might notice that sinks and also drains obtain clogged every other week. You need a specialist plumbing solution to fix this.

You're tossing coffee down the tubes


Made use of coffee grounds as well as coffee beans still soak up a considerable quantity of dampness. They may appear little sufficient to throw down the drainpipe, but as time goes on they start to swell and also take up even more room.
Your coffee grounds ought to enter into organic garbage disposal. Whatever portion escapes (possibly while you're depleting) will certainly be looked after during your month-to-month cleaning.

You've been eating a great deal of oily foods


Your cooking area sink may still get blocked despite natural garbage disposal. This may be because you have a diet plan abundant in oily foods like cheeseburgers.
This oil layers the insides of pipelines, making them narrower and also more clog-prone.

Use a plunger


  • 1. Block the sink's overflow hole with a small cloth.

  • 2. Position your cup-shaped sink bettor-- not a commode bettor, which has a flange for securing a toilet's outlet-- over the sink drain.

  • 3. Fill the basin with adequate water to cover the bettor's mug.

  • 4. Currently dive backwards and forwards basically, fast activities to compel as much air as feasible down into the drain.

  • 5. If the blockage removes, you ought to see the water in the sink rapidly drain away.

    If you've been doing none of the above, yet still obtain normal obstructions in your kitchen area sink, you should call a plumber. There may be an issue with how your pipes were installed.
    While your plumber gets here, check for any leaks or abnormalities around your cooking area pipelines. Don't try to fix the pipes on your own. This might create a mishap or a kitchen area flood.

    Somebody tried to clean their hair in the cooking area sink


    There's a correct time as well as location for whatever. The kitchen area sink is simply not the best place to wash your hair. Cleaning your hair in the kitchen area sink will make it block eventually unless you use a drainpipe catcher.
    While a drain catcher might capture most of the results, some strands may still survive. If you have thick hair, this might be enough to reduce your drain and at some point develop a clog.

    There's even more dirt than your pipelines can manage


    If you get fruits straight from a farm, you might discover even more kitchen area dirt than other people that go shopping from a shopping center.     5 Things to Do if You Want to Unclog Your Kitchen Sink


    Trick 1: Don t Put Vegetable Peelings Down Disposal



    Although the garbage disposal is a powerful and useful way to get rid of food waste, it is not meant for certain vegetables. Don t put potato, carrot or celery peelings down the disposal. These veggies are fibrous or contain a lot of starch which can jam the disposal motor and clog your sink drain-piping every time. There are other food items that occasionally will clog your sink. If this happens, follow the next four tips.


    Trick 2: Use Your Plunger


    Plunger is a must-have tool for every household because it can be used to unclog any drain in any part of the house including the kitchen. Yes, the simple plunger can unclog your kitchen sink too. When you use the plunger, plug the other holes in you kitchen sink with a rag cloth. Also, ensure that the plunger cup completely covers the clogged kitchen sink hole. Now, keep the plunger in an upright position and plunge about ten times vigorously. This should remove any vegetable peels, food leftovers or any other solids in the kitchen sink.


    Trick 3: Clear the P-trap


    The P-trap is the pipe below your sink that s shaped like the letter P (on its side). You should be able to spot it when you look in the cabinet below your sink. This pipe, shaped to provide a seal against sewer odors, gets clogged when receiving larger solid objects. To unclog the P-trap, you need a pair of gloves and a bucket. You should unscrew the large nut on both the sides of the trap with your bare hands and remove the pipe. Make sure you place a bucket right below the trap to collect all the unclogged water. You can also run your hands through the pipe to remove any solid objects.


    Trick 4: Use a Metal Wire


    Sometimes using a metal wire to push down or pull up debris from your drain can help unclog your kitchen sink. If you don t have a metal wire, unbend a wire hanger and use it in the kitchen drain hole. Since this is time-consuming, you d only use this trick as a last resort. It works well when you know what s inside the drain.


    Trick 5: Use a Drain Snake


    Go to your local hardware store and buy a short manual-crank drain snake. This tool is fairly inexpensive and works well unless the clog is further down the drain, past the P-trap.



    If none of the above tricks work, then you should call an expert right away, especially since clogged drains are the perfect breeding ground for all kinds of bacteria and viruses.
